History And Breeding Background
Papaya Gelato arose from the collision of two modern strain currents—tropical-forward Papaya lines and dessert-dominant Gelato. The Papaya archetype was popularized in the 2000s and 2010s, with notable work from Nirvana and later selections deployed in breeding by teams like Oni Seed Co. Although exact origins of some Papaya lines remain debated—Leafly has noted that some growers have even speculated Papaya is a rebrand of Green Crack—the widely shared sensory anchor is a papaya-mango nose with bright, sweet acidity. That sensory signature fueled a wave of Papaya crosses in the late 2010s and early 2020s.
Gelato, bred by Sherbinskis in San Francisco from Thin Mint GSC x Sunset Sherbet, was already a staple by the mid-to-late 2010s, with cuts like #33 and #41 dominating hype lists. Gelato’s creamy sweetness and round, euphoric potency made it a natural parent for hundreds of contemporary crosses. Leafly’s running best-of lists regularly feature Gelato descendants, reflecting their enduring popularity in legal markets. Breeders looking to break out of pure cookie or gas profiles began combining Gelato’s dessert richness with the fruit-terp firepower of Papaya to create more tropical, sessionable hybrids.
By 2021, industry writers were explicitly calling out the appeal of pineapple, peach, and papaya terps as a counterpoint to the cookie lineage dominance. In that climate, Papaya Gelato captured attention as a hybrid that could deliver both a fresh, tropical nose and the beloved dessert-cream finish. Regional cultivators in California and beyond have released their own takes, often using Gelato #33 or #41 for structure and potency while bringing in Papaya for the exotic fruit bouquet. The result is a small family of closely related phenotypes circulating under names like Papaya Gelato, Gelato Papaya, or Papaya x Gelato.
Genetic Lineage And Phenotypic Variability
Papaya Gelato is most commonly reported as Papaya crossed with Gelato #33 or Gelato #41, though exact cuts vary by breeder and region. Papaya itself is an umbrella that can refer to Nirvana’s Papaya selections or other lineage variants used in modern breeding projects. Many breeders historically worked with a Papaya male to inject tropical tones into a stable, resin-heavy dessert base, which explains why Papaya Gelato phenotypes tend to hold both high terpene loads and robust trichome production. The Gelato parent contributes hyped dessert character and stability, while Papaya increases the fruit-intensity and often shortens plant height.
Expect variability in two key areas: dominant terpene and plant morphology. Some phenos lean limonene-caryophyllene with creamy vanilla-pepper backing, while others lean myrcene-terpinolene for juicier mango-papaya top notes. Morphologically, Gelato-leaning phenos grow medium-tall with strong lateral branching, while Papaya-leaning plants are stockier and finish a few days sooner. Careful selection and clone-hunting can lock in the target profile for consistent production.
It is important to distinguish Papaya Gelato from lookalikes like White Papaya (The White x Papaya). Leafly reports that White Papaya is often limonene-dominant with nutty honey and mango notes, a flavor family adjacent to Papaya Gelato but not the same cross. Nevertheless, White Papaya lab trends hint at the broader Papaya family’s tendency toward limonene-forward citrus and mango aromatics. Papaya Gelato borrows heavily from those trends while layering Gelato’s dessert cream and pepper-spice finish.
Appearance And Bag Appeal
Papaya Gelato typically forms medium-dense, resinous buds with excellent trichome coverage. The calyxes are compact and bulbous, creating thick, frosty bracts that glisten under light. Pistils range from pale apricot to deeper tangerine, standing out against lime-to-forest green bracts. On colder finishes or Gelato-leaning phenos, anthocyanin expressions can rise, adding purples and lavender streaks.
The manicure is usually straightforward thanks to a favorable calyx-to-leaf ratio, though Papaya-leaning phenos can carry a touch more sugar leaf. Breaking open the buds reveals a crystalline interior and releases a burst of tropical and cream aromatics. The resin is tacky, with some phenos producing a greasy, almost glue-like feel when ground. In markets that rate bag appeal, the combination of color, frost, and fruit-dessert aroma tends to score high.
Under magnification you will see dense capitate-stalked trichomes with bulbous heads, a trait inherited from both parents. Experienced extractors appreciate this structure because it washes and presses well, particularly from fresh-frozen material. The visually striking trichome blanket contributes to perceived potency and ensures Papaya Gelato holds its own next to big-name dessert cuts. Retail customers often comment on its photogenic look as well as the potent nose that survives the jar.
Aroma: From Ripe Papaya To Dessert Shop
The first impression is unmistakably tropical—soft, ripe papaya bolstered by mango and a squeeze of citrus. Leafly’s coverage of papaya-forward cultivars captures this sensation well, describing soft ripe papaya notes and bright citrus that pop during the grind. In Papaya Gelato, that tropical core is wrapped with the creamy sweetness that made Gelato famous, creating a fruit-and-cream dessert-shop vibe. Depending on the pheno, secondary facets can present as nutty honey, vanilla, or a faint mint-chocolate echo.
White Papaya, a related but different cross, is noted by Leafly as limonene-dominant with nutty honey and mango, and some Papaya Gelato phenos drift in that direction. Limonene often leads the bouquet, with caryophyllene and myrcene supporting a rounded, juicy profile. When terpinolene shows up, the nose tilts even more tropical and sparkling, reminiscent of fresh-cut papaya or stone fruit seltzer. The aroma intensifies markedly after grinding, signaling robust volatile content.
Storage and handling are significant for this aromatic class. In properly sealed glass under cool, dark conditions, a top-shelf jar can maintain bright tropical character for 6–10 weeks post-cure before noticeable terpene fade. Improper storage can flatten the fruit notes into generic sweetness within days. For maximum sensory pop, open a fresh jar and grind right before serving to liberate the highest proportion of monoterpenes.
Flavor: Tropical Sorbet With A Creamy Finish
On the palate, Papaya Gelato often tastes like a scoop of tropical sorbet layered over vanilla cream. The inhale delivers papaya and mango with a citrus zest edge, while the exhale shifts toward gelato sweetness, light caramel, and a peppery snap from caryophyllene. Some cuts show a glaze of honey-nut or toasted sugar, echoing the White Papaya flavor family. A mint-cocoa whisper can appear in Gelato-leaning phenos, especially at cooler cures.
The richer the terpene content, the more the flavor persists across multiple pulls. In high-terp samples measured above 2.0% total terpenes, the tropical notes can remain clean for the full session without devolving into generic sweet. Lower-terp batches still taste pleasant but may lose the papaya specificity after a couple of draws. Clean glassware and moderate temperatures preserve the nuanced fruit profile.
Vape temperature control can accentuate different layers. At 330–350°F, limonene and myrcene peak with a bright, juicy inhale and low throat harshness. At 360–380°F, caryophyllene and linalool step forward, adding pepper-cream body and a more sedative finish. Combustion maintains robust flavor but can mask subtle mint or floral notes if the cherry runs too hot.
Cannabinoid Profile And Potency Statistics
Papaya Gelato usually tests high in THC, consistent with its Gelato heritage. In legal market reports for similar Gelato crosses, THC commonly ranges from 19–27%, with top lots occasionally scraping 28–30% in flower. Total cannabinoids typically land between 20–34% when including minor components. CBD is usually negligible (<1%), though trace CBD phenos can appear in seed lots.
Minor cannabinoids like CBG often show up in the 0.3–1.0% window, contributing to perceived smoothness and focus. THCV is occasionally detectable at 0.1–0.4%, most often in sativa-leaning phenos. These ranges are in line with third-party lab trends observed for fruit-forward dessert hybrids in mature markets. Variability comes from phenotype selection, cultivation practices, maturity at harvest, and post-harvest handling.
For practical dosing, a 0.5 g joint at 20% THC contains roughly 100 mg THC in the material. Inhalation bioavailability is generally estimated between 10–35% depending on device, technique, and individual physiology, suggesting systemic exposure of about 10–35 mg from that joint. First effects from inhalation usually onset in 2–10 minutes, peak at 30–60 minutes, and taper over 2–4 hours. Edible forms of Papaya Gelato extract will have slower onset but extended duration.
Terpene Profile, Chemistry, And The Nose Knows
Across Papaya Gelato phenotypes, limonene, caryophyllene, myrcene, and linalool are the most frequently reported lead terpenes, with humulene and terpinolene occasionally prominent. Total terpene content in competitive indoor flower often falls between 1.5–2.5%, while sungrown ranges can reach or exceed 2.0% in optimal terroir. Limonene has been linked to citrus-bright aroma and mood elevation, while caryophyllene adds peppery depth and binds to CB2 receptors. Myrcene contributes tropical fruit and a relaxed body feel; linalool lends floral, tranquil undertones.
Leafly’s science coverage emphasizes that no single terpene explains the entire cannabis aroma and that the dominant-terp shorthand can oversimplify. In practice, the nose is shaped by the full blend, including minor terpenes and volatile sulfur compounds, aldehydes, and esters. For Papaya Gelato, this ensemble effect manifests as ripe papaya-mango with cream and spice, not just limonene citrus. The grind often wakes up these volatile contributors, aligning with reports of aroma intensifying when flower is freshly milled.
Representative lab ranges observed in fruit-forward dessert hybrids are informative. Limonene commonly appears at 0.3–0.9%, caryophyllene 0.3–0.8%, myrcene 0.2–0.7%, linalool 0.1–0.4%, humulene 0.1–0.3%, and terpinolene 0.05–0.20% when present. Phenotypes with terpinolene trend noticeably more tropical and sparkling; those with higher linalool and caryophyllene finish smoother and more relaxing. The White Papaya note from Leafly—limonene dominance with nutty honey and mango—maps closely to the brighter end of Papaya Gelato’s spectrum.
Experiential Effects, Onset, And Duration
Users frequently describe Papaya Gelato as a two-phase hybrid. The first phase is upbeat and clear, with limonene-forward elevation that can sharpen focus and promote light conversation. As the session continues, caryophyllene and linalool’s presence becomes more apparent, massaging the body into a warm, unknotted state. The result is functional relaxation that can remain productive at lower doses and deeply restful at higher doses.
Leafly’s November 2023 buzz coverage of papaya-forward strains noted effects that hit active, alert, and uplifting, which aligns with many Papaya Gelato reports. Creative tasks, music sessions, and culinary exploration pair naturally with its tropical-dessert vibe. Toward the tail end, the body feels heavier without necessarily flattening cognition, especially with Gelato #41-leaning cuts. Sensitive users, however, may experience more sedation, particularly in evening sessions or after repeated dosing.
Onset and duration follow typical inhalation kinetics. You can expect the first hints of change in 2–10 minutes, with a full peak in 30–60 minutes and a gentle landing over 2–4 hours. Dry mouth and dry eyes are the most common minor side effects, reported anecdotally in roughly 30–60% of users across hybrid categories. Paranoia or anxiety is uncommon but can occur with high-THC exposure or in sensitive individuals; mindful titration helps mitigate this.
